How do you calculate light wavelength to frequency?

To find (wavelength): Divide (speed) by (frequency). To find (frequency): Divide (speed) by (wavelength).


How do you find the frequency of a wavelength?

Frequency = (speed) / (wavelength)

How do you find the energy of a photon?

You need to know the photon's frequency or wavelength. If you know the wavelength, divide the speed of light by the photon's wavelength to find the frequency. Once you have the photon's frequency, multiply that by Planck's Konstant. The product is the photon's energy.


In relation to spectroscopy what is the Optimum wavelength and how to find it?

The optimum wavelength is the wavelength by which the most light is absorbed by a substance. It can be found by finding the highest absorbance obtained when testing the substance's absorbance at various wavelengths. The wavelength that results in the greatest light absorbance is your optimum wavelength.
